About Family Law in Mechelen-aan-de-Maas, Belgium

Family law in Mechelen-aan-de-Maas, Belgium covers a broad range of legal issues relating to familial relationships. This can include matters such as marriage, divorce, child custody, adoption, and inheritance. Belgian family law is designed to address the rights and responsibilities of parties involved in close personal relationships and ensure the welfare of children and other dependent family members. It is a dynamic and very personal area of law that often requires thoughtful navigation and expertise.

Local Laws Overview

The local legal framework in Mechelen-aan-de-Maas is heavily influenced by both Belgian national law and European Union directives. Key aspects relevant to family law include:

  • Marriage and Divorce: Marriage is recognized legally with specific rights and obligations. Divorce provisions include the possibility of mutual consent or contested proceedings.
  • Parental Responsibility: Child custody considers the best interests of the child as a primary factor, with shared custody arrangements being common.
  • Child and Spousal Support: Calculations for child and spousal support are based on income and necessity, ensuring fair maintenance for dependent members.
  • Adoption: Adoption laws detail a comprehensive procedure that safeguards the rights of all parties involved, especially the adopted children.
  • Domestic Violence: Protective measures include restraining orders and support for victims to ensure safety and security.

Frequently Asked Questions

What determines custody arrangements during a divorce?

The primary consideration is the best interest of the child, taking into account emotional, educational, and physical needs, as well as the child's own wishes if they are of a certain age and maturity.

How is child support calculated?

Child support is determined by evaluating the financial needs of the child, the living standards before separation, and each parent's income and resources.

Can I modify a custody or support agreement after it is in place?

Yes, modifications can be requested in court if there is a significant change in circumstances affecting the welfare of the child or financial situations.

What are my rights if I am a victim of domestic violence?

You have the right to seek legal protection and can obtain restraining orders through the court. There are local support services available for assistance.

Is mediation required in family disputes?

While mediation is not mandatory, it is encouraged as a means to reach amicable solutions, maintaining a focus on the best interest of children involved.

How long does a divorce process take in Mechelen-aan-de-Maas?

The duration varies depending on the type of divorce. Mutual consent can proceed faster, while contested divorces may take longer due to court procedures.

Do common-law partners have the same rights as married couples?

Common-law partners have some legal recognition but do not enjoy all the same rights and responsibilities as married couples. Legal advice may be necessary to understand specific rights.

What legal steps are involved in adoption?

Adoption involves a detailed process including an eligibility assessment, placement, and ultimately, a court decision. Legal guidance is crucial at each step.

How can I challenge a will or inheritance decision?

Challenging a will involves filing a legal claim based on grounds such as invalidity due to lack of capacity or undue influence. Consulting a lawyer is necessary for this process.

Do I need a lawyer to draft a prenuptial agreement?

While a lawyer is not strictly required, engaging an experienced family lawyer is advisable to ensure the agreement is legally sound and covers necessary provisions.
